Output f4aa2c2441825b7175568e2ee189ce6c1fc3f4c040be0fcc2151c17e95e393ad:3

value
350788082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 285b58599f9e5143dda23f39d7b4d6d3f266ce43 OP_EQUALVERIFY OP_CHECKSIG
address
14gPTSi6SgaDpiJTYDpjMifidfBiUybDLq
transaction
f4aa2c2441825b7175568e2ee189ce6c1fc3f4c040be0fcc2151c17e95e393ad
spent
true